Yamaha FZS 25 vs Bajaj Pulsar N250

Do you want to find out which bike is the best, Yamaha FZS 25 or Bajaj Pulsar N250? 91Wheels brings you a detailed comparison between FZS 25 and Pulsar N250. Yamaha FZS 25 Price starts at Rs.1.54 Lakh (ex-showroom) for Standard - Dual Disc and Bajaj Pulsar N250 Price starts at Rs.1.51 Lakh (ex-showroom) for STD. Yamaha FZS 25 is 1 cylinder, 249 cc Engine can generate 20.8PS @ 8000 rpm power whereas Bajaj Pulsar N250 is a 1 cylinder, 249 cc Engine can generate 24.5 PS power. In terms of mileage, FZS 25 provides a mileage of 38 kmpl (base model), and Pulsar N250 has a range of N/Akm/charge (base model). Yamaha FZS 25 is available in 2 colours & 1 variants whereas Bajaj Pulsar N250 is available in 4 colours & 2 variants.

    Yamaha FZS 25 and Bajaj Pulsar N250 FAQs

    What is the on-road price of Yamaha FZS 25?
    The on-road price of Yamaha FZS 25 is Rs. 1.73 Lakh in New Delhi.
    What is the on-road price of Bajaj Pulsar N250?
    The on-road price of Bajaj Pulsar N250 is Rs. 1.69 Lakh in New Delhi.
